The most common – and generally the least expensive – chemical used for removing snow is sodium chloride (rock salt).
We here at “Snow removal Denver” knows that When salt is used near your lawn, sidewalks, driveway or parking lot for either residential or commercial snow plowing services or snow removal services, your soil or concrete absorbs it. Once in the soil, here at “Denver Snow Removal” we understand that the salt absorbs water that would usually be available to the grass roots. Even if your lawn are concrete is receiving adequate water, a high concentration of salt can create drought-like conditions for your surfaces .
